Costco in San Antonio TX: Do’s and Don’ts Every Shopper Should Know

Shopping at Costco can be a great way to save money and stock up on essential items. However, there are a few rules and guidelines to keep in mind to ensure a smooth and efficient shopping experience. Here are some dos and don’ts to follow while shopping at Costco:

  • Do: Make a shopping list: Costco is known for its wide variety of products, and it’s easy to get overwhelmed by the options. Before heading to the store, create a list of the items you need to avoid unnecessary purchases.
  • Do: Bring reusable bags: Costco encourages customers to use their own bags to reduce plastic waste. Bringing your own reusable bags not only helps the environment but also makes it easier to carry and pack your purchases.
  • Do: Check the unit price: While Costco offers great deals, it’s important to compare the prices per unit or ounce with other retailers. Sometimes, smaller packages might be more cost-effective elsewhere. Costco typically provides the unit price on the price tag, making it easy to compare and make an informed decision.
  • Do: Take advantage of samples: Costco often offers free samples of various products in-store. Feel free to try them out, as they can help you discover new favorites or make informed decisions about your purchases.
  • Do: Consider the bulk quantity: Buying in bulk can save you money in the long run, but it’s essential to consider if you can consume or utilize the entire quantity before it expires. Only stock up on items that you know you will use within a reasonable timeframe.
  • Don’t: Forget your membership card: A Costco membership is required to shop at the warehouse. Always remember to bring your membership card or use the Costco app on your smartphone to access the store and make purchases.
  • Don’t: Rush through the aisles: Costco is known for its spacious warehouses and vast selection of products. Take your time to browse through the aisles and compare prices and options before making a decision.
  • Don’t: Overbuy perishable items: While buying in bulk is cost-effective, be cautious when purchasing perishable items like fruits, vegetables, or dairy products. Ensure that you can consume them before they spoil to minimize waste.
  • Don’t: Ignore the return policy: Costco has a generous return policy that allows customers to return most items with a receipt for a full refund. Familiarize yourself with the return policy in case you need to make any returns or exchanges.
